Manatee EMS deputy chief charged with lewd conduct, released from employment

Investigators said FBI information linked him to child sexual abuse material and evidence suggesting the abuse had continued for several years.

Summary by Your Observer
A deputy chief with Manatee County Emergency Services was arrested on child-sex charges in connection with an investigation conducted by federal authorities elsewhere in Florida, the Manatee Sheriff’s Office said.Zachary Molnar, 46 of Bradenton, was arrested July 16 and charged with lewd and lascivious conduct. Court records on his case have yet to be made public. A first appearance was scheduled Friday morning and an arraignment in late August.…
